Buying Guide

Key considerations when choosing a car subwoofer and amp bundle include power handling, enclosure design, and installation compatibility. Power ratings (peak vs RMS) indicate potential loudness and clarity; RMS is a better predictor of sustainable performance. Enclosures vary from sealed, for tight bass, to ported for louder output, so select based on your preferred bass texture and vehicle space. Compatibility with your head unit, wiring kit, and vehicle’s electrical system matters to avoid dimming headlights or fried fuses. Moisture resistance, build quality, and heat management influence long-term reliability, especially in hot climates or summer driving. A bundled kit that includes a wiring kit and installation hardware reduces setup complexity, while under-seat options save space in compact cars. When comparing, consider warranty support and the availability of replacement parts. Budget-conscious shoppers should balance price with the expected bass performance and installation ease.
